Formed in 2010, the genesis of TV Girl began with the duo of Brad Petering and Jason Wyman. Their initial foray into the music scene yielded a string of EPs and a mixtape, laying the foundation for the band's signature sound. With the release of their debut album, "French Exit," in 2014, TV Girl began to solidify their place in the indie music landscape. Their music, a carefully crafted blend of pop sensibilities and eclectic influences, has garnered a devoted following over the years, a testament to their unique artistry and the enduring appeal of their sound. The bands current lineup includes Brad Petering on vocals and guitar, Jason Wyman on drums, and Wyatt Harmon on keys.
